I remembered back in my tole painting days I had bought some of these cute little tins to someday paint on. Well, today was that day. I found this little tin watering can. Hope it qualifies as a *tin*.
I sprayed it with a metal primer. Then stamped my flowers using Stazon black. Colored them with acrylic paints.
Drew the leaves, then colored them and the black and white square trim. The spout and rim top and bottom was painted with the blue.
Added the little dots with a stylus. Painted the flowers and leaves with a glossy varnish for shine. Well, hope you like my little tin wateirng can.......makes a cute holder for some of my stubby stamps........TFL :0)
